Salzgitter AG is one of Germany’s major steelmakers and operates an integrated steelworks in Salzgitter, Lower Saxony, with a traditional blast‑furnace/basic‑oxygen‑furnace route that is being converted to hydrogen‑based direct reduction under its SALCOS® (Salzgitter Low CO₂ Steelmaking) transformation program.[1][6][9
Major German steel producer implementing SALCOS low-carbon steel program using hydrogen for direct reduced iron; subsidiaries MGR and MLP awarded contracts; integrated steelworks in Salzgitter transitioning to green steel[1][2][5].
Salzgitter announced in September 2025 that it would delay later stages of green steel projects due to economic and regulatory challenges, indicating the company is facing pressure from current market conditions while still committed to the long-term transition to green steel production.
